Default Tough Day on the Run...Sunday River Redemption

Hit Spruce Run with the wife on Saturday from 10 to 3. Tried all kinds of stuff in all kinds of places but got nothin. With warmer water and cloud cover I was hoping something would be working. Oh yeah the wife did get 1 LM. Evidently the pattern was: Find a small tree standing in 2 feet of water....throw a spinnerbait into the top of the tree...shake it loose...and as soon as it hits the water catch a bass. Turned out to be a nice little fish Pic below.

On Sunday fished the Musconetcong River with a buddy of mine for about 3 hours. Ended up landing 6 Rainbows with a bunch of follows and hook ups that got off. All were of the typical stock variety with one nice one about 2lbs. 1/8 oz Panther Martins black/yellow dots gold blade had the most action but a 1/8 oz black hair jig got the big one.
